车用柴油机共轨式电控喷射系统关键技术的仿真与实验研究
引用本文:汪洋,谢辉,苏万华,林铁坚,裴毅强.车用柴油机共轨式电控喷射系统关键技术的仿真与实验研究[J].汽车工程,2002,24(6):486-489.
作者姓名:汪洋  谢辉  苏万华  林铁坚  裴毅强
作者单位:天津大学,内燃机燃烧学国家重点实验室
摘    要:介绍了中压共轨系统(PAIRCUI)和高压共轨系统(FIRCRI)的原理与特点,并用计算机仿真与实验方法研究了其中的关键性结构参数对喷油规模的影响。最后介绍了通用于这两种共轨系统以及双燃料天然气发动机控制的ECU,以及电控发动机的MAP标定技术。

关 键 词:车用柴油机  共轨式  电控喷射系统  仿真  实验研究  喷油规律

The Simulation and Experimental Study on Common-rail Injection System in Automotive Diesel Engine
Wang Yang,Xie Hui,Su Wanhua,Lin Tiejian & Pei Yiqiang Tianjin University,the State Key Laboratory of Combustion Engine.The Simulation and Experimental Study on Common-rail Injection System in Automotive Diesel Engine[J].Automotive Engineering,2002,24(6):486-489.
Authors:Wang Yang  Xie Hui  Su Wanhua  Lin Tiejian & Pei Yiqiang Tianjin University  the State Key Laboratory of Combustion Engine
Abstract:This paper presents the working principle and characteristics of the medium pressure common rail system(PAIRCUI)and the high pressure common rail system(FIRCRI) The effects of some structure parameters on injection rate are studied by calculations and experiments Finally the ECU and mapping technology which can be used in the two common rail systems and diesel/CNG dual fuel engine are described
Keywords:Diesel  engine    Common  rail    Injection  rate
